C++ developer (Poland) (offline)

POSITION DESCRIPTION

Our client is implementing ecosystem of services and components around trading platform (Treasury Trading – Collateral Management IT) to enrich the activities required for trading and integration standards it constantly improves. The user base is spread across the UK, Switzerland, US and Asia. In the new business initiative called Secured Funding – Repo Platform Replacement the plans include:
• Re-Architecture of existing systems
• Optimize system structure
• Build a reliable, scalable and flexible approach to structuring our systems
• Emphasize real-time, online processing
• Leverage the synergies across multiple systems
For this purpose, we expand Krakow team to increase the deliveries and help to build the experienced community.
The main technologies you’ll be using:
C++, Oracle, Unix, Java, multi-threaded environment, Spring, Hibernate, TDD and BDD, Subversion, Maven, Sockets, Distributed caching, Tomcat

As a Senior Software Engineer, you will be working within our agile development teams and be involved throughout the full development lifecycle of the development team with particular responsibility in the development and maintenance of platform. You will be involved in all aspects of the team including the creation and elaboration of business requirements, functional/design specifications, development and maintenance of our software and driving innovation into our product suite.
We are looking for ability to prioritize well, communicate clearly, and have a consistent track of delivery and excellent software engineering skills. Creative engineering balanced with high quality and a customer focus. Must be able to work across multiple facets of the project and juggle multiple responsibilities at the same time. Strong analytic capability and the ability to create innovative solutions, and finally highly motivated individual who is looking to grow their career in a fast-paced environment.


RESPONSIBILITES

• Being a member of scrum team of engineers working within the global delivery team set;
• Manage design, coding and testing of system components in accordance with the established coding standards and guidelines;
• Guide and mentor team members of your and other development teams;
• Take responsibility for ensuring the delivery meets the department quality standards;
• Work collaboratively with various team members across geographical locations;
• Further the knowledge and enthusiasm of software engineering techniques with your peers;
• Be involved in release management and take responsibility for the components support.


REQUIREMENTS


• Hands on and up to date experience with C++;
• Experience with source code control and build tools;
• Unix/Linux environment and scripting languages (bash, python);
• Experience in using various integration solutions and middleware;
• Proficiency in SQL and database tools;
• Agile software development practices;
• Modern engineering and DevOps practices, continuous integration and delivery.


WE OFFER

• Possibility to be involved in international projects;
• Project bonuses;
• Benefit package (health care, multisport, lunch tickets, petrol vouchers and shopping vouchers, etc.);
• Career development center;
• Language classes (English and Polish);
• Vast opportunities for self-development: online courses and library, experience exchange with colleagues around the world, partial grant of certification;
• Possibility to take part in both: corporate and startup environment;
• Possibility to relocate for short and long-term projects;
• Relocation package for those who relocates to Cracow from other locations;
• Fruits on a weekly basis;
• Sponsored sport activities, E-sport program.

About HBM

HBM is a European company building exciting new products from scratch for startups and helping mature companies in their journey towards data-driven innovation and AI based solutions. Our expertise refers to EnergyTech, FinTech, Legal Tech, SocialTech, PropTech, etc.

Originally a strong Ukrainian talent hub with its heart in Kyiv, since February 24th, 2022, we have started onboarding EU talents to mitigate risks for our customers. We continue to stand as one strong team with a human touch.

HBM as adopted much of its work culture from Scandinavian culture. Our values include skills, passion, excellence, equality, openness, mutual respect, and trust.  

HBM works in three directions

- Startup Studio. Helping startups in building exciting products from the idea to MVP and Go-to-market.

- Technology Partner. Offering end-to-end tech, delivery, and talent management capabilities and holistic approach to support our customers in their digital transformation and deliver long-lasting business value.

- Product Marketing Lab. Helping companies to create products that will fit the market and scale them.

In addition, we are excited to be a preferred tech partner to Propell, the Scandinavian group of companies, focusing on building products for the benefit of society and the planet.

So, you can become a real foundation and a backbone of the company, heavily contribute into shaping our strategy, culture, traditions, principles, delivery model, etc. We are looking for passionate and innovative thinking people, ready to create something very special — for colleagues, customers, and the company.

Company website:
https://www.hbm.ai

DOU company page:
https://jobs.dou.ua/companies/hbm/

The job ad is no longer active

Look at the current jobs C / C++ / Embedded Relocate→